BOXER BILLY JOE SAUNDERS
Billy Joe Saunders appeared before Stewards of the Board on Wednesday, 22nd July 2020 due to recent comments made on Social Media.
Following consideration of Mr. Saunders explanation, the Stewards found Mr. Saunders guilty of misconduct and have fined him £15,000.00p to be donated to charities.
The suspension of his boxer’s licence has been lifted.

BOXER BILLY JOE SAUNDERS
The British Boxing Board of Control having considered comments made by Billy Joe Saunders on social media have suspended his boxer’s licence pending a hearing under the Board’s misconduct regulation, at a time and venue to be confirmed as soon as possible.

REGULATION 24 COMPLAINT BY BOXER JOSH TAYLOR AGAINST MANAGER BARRY MCGUIGAN MBE
REGULATION 24 COMPLAINT BY MANAGER BARRY MCGUIGAN MBE AGAINST BOXER JOSH TAYLOR
1) The Complaint by Boxer Josh Taylor against Manager Barry McGuigan MBE is dismissed.
2) The Complaint by Manager Barry McGuigan MBE against Boxer Josh Taylor is upheld.
The Stewards and Head Office of the British Boxing Board of Control are saddened to hear of the passing of former Board Steward and Midlands Area Chairman Dave Roden.
Dave, after an accomplished professional boxing, managerial and promotional career, joined the Midlands Area Council and subsequently became an Administrative Steward of the Board, working extremely hard for the benefit of all those associated with the Sport.
Our thoughts and sympathy goes to Dave’s wife Pat and daughter Justine.
